Living on Two Wheels
Published in Paperback by Ross Books (December, 1983)
Author: Dennis L. Coello
Amazon base price: $14.95
Used price: $3.87
Average review score:

Tells you EVERYTHING about bicycle travel.
The author has gone on worldwide bicycle tours and used a bike exclusively for 4 1/2 years for transportation. He tells you how to prepare for every possible scenario on the road and in the city, bike maintenance, styles, safety, etc. He has experienced all the pitfalls and shares with you all the solutions. The only thing that's not perfect is that it was written in 1983, so it's not as up-to-date as it could be. But otherwise EXCELLENT!


Lola: Can-Am & Endurance Race Cars
Published in Hardcover by Motorbooks International (November, 1998)
Author: Dave Friedman
Amazon base price: $39.95
Used price: $135.00
Average review score:

Photos and anecdotes
This is primarily a book of pictures, with short stories from drivers and others that were there. There is no technical information, not much about the development of the company, and no organized presentation of race results.


Mazda 626 and Mx-6
Published in Paperback by Haynes Publishing (December, 1998)
Authors: Haynes Publishing and Larry Warren
Amazon base price: $
Used price: $2.25
Average review score:

Mazda 626 & MX-6 and Ford Probe Automotive Repair Manual
Haynes has whipped up another repair manual in its never ending quest to squeeze out Chilton's. It's doubtful that will ever happen. Although Haynes puts out a functional manual that covers general automotive repairs extensively, it seems to lack information on more abstract problems. Haynes always starts out with a troubleshooting guide, but you'll find the same problems diagnosed no matter which manual you buy. Maybe it's just me, but my automotive problems always lie outside the spectrum of Haynes' thinking. It's almost it's as if the manual were designed for someone who has never worked on a vehicle before. Are those the people who are buying this book? I'm thinking not, but what do I know? Haynes does provide easy to follow steps for most procedures involved, if you have the proper tools. Although many photos are provided to exemplify a particular removal/replacement procedure, I've sometimes felt that a diagram works better for such purposes. There are numerous wiring diagrams available, but it would be nice to see some color there to differentiate the wiring. My suggestion, spend the extra money on the official Mazda shop manual (or Ford Probe as it were). The extra money spent is well worth it.


Mercedes Sl's & Slc's Gold Portfolio, 1971-1989
Published in Paperback by Motorbooks Intl (Short Disc) (April, 1990)
Author: R.M. Clarke
Amazon base price: $26.95
Used price: $14.95
Buy one from zShops for: $26.60
Average review score:

Original magazine reviews
It is a compilation of photocopies of magazine reviews as they originally appeared in such publications as Road & Track, Sports Car World, Autocar, Car & Driver, Motor, etc. Several British magazines are represented and there are many Jaguar-Mercedes comparisons. I found the contemporary aspect fascinating and gained a greater understanding and appreciation for my SL after reading this book. Worth adding it to your library.
